Output eccae83831117abc3d250dd161bf388edb2d4048ceb5d03f7a200e6ed1c5bd17:1

value
529280
script pubkey
OP_0 OP_PUSHBYTES_20 5623a6de6123252e34fb7e6d24518be2a76f4268
address
ltc1q2c36dhnpyvjjud8m0ekjg5vtu2nk7sngnq7mxr
transaction
eccae83831117abc3d250dd161bf388edb2d4048ceb5d03f7a200e6ed1c5bd17
spent
true